Side Gauge Wheels 20 Series Openers
Refer to Figure 21
The side gauge wheels have two, interrelated
adjustments:
• angle of side gauge wheel, and
• distance between side gauge wheel and row unit
disk.
Refer to Figure 22
Adjust side-gauge-wheel angle so the wheels con-
tact the row unit disks between 4 and 8 o’clock at the
bottom of wheel.
At the same time, keep the side gauge wheels close
to the opener disks so openers do not plug with soil
or trash but far enough out so the disks and wheels
turn freely.
• If contact point is between 4 to 8 o’clock but
distance to tire is not correct, then add or re-
move shims as needed. DO NOT ADJUST
BEARING AS THAT WILL ADJUST WHEEL-
TO-DISK CONTACT AREA ONLY.
Refer to Figure 23
To adjust Wheel-to-Disk contact area of side gauge
wheels:
1.
Raise drill slightly to remove weight from side
gauge wheels.
2.
Loosen hex-head bolt (1). Move wheel and arm
out on o-ring bushing.
3.
Loosen pivot bolt (2). Turn hex adjuster (3) so roll
pin (4) is at 1 o’clock. Use this as the starting
point for adjustment.
4.
Move wheel arm in so side gauge wheel contacts
row unit disk. Tighten hex-head bolt (1) to clamp
arm around bushing and shank.
5.
Check the wheel-to-disk contact. Lift wheel and
arm. When let go, the wheel should fall freely.
• If wheel does not contact disk from 4 to 8
o’clock, move hex adjuster until wheel is angled
for proper contact with disk.
• If wheel does not fall freely, loosen hex-head
bolt (1) and slide wheel arm out just until wheel
and arm move freely. Retighten hex-head bolt.
6.
Keep turning hex adjuster and moving wheel arm
until the wheel is adjusted properly. When satis-
fied, tighten pivot bolt to 110 foot-pounds. Tight-
en pivot bolt (2).
